True Detective, an anthological crime series developed by Nic Pizzolatto, received great attention with its final season, True Detective: Night Country, which premiered earlier this year. Following this, HBO confirmed the series’ fifth season months ago. Ahead of the highly anticipated new season, showrunner Issa Lopez excited fans with surprising announcements. Lopez, who said she has started working on writing new episodes, revealed important details about what to expect from season 5.
True Detective Season 5 will stand out with its dark atmosphere
According to Issa Lopez’s statement, True Detective season 5 will offer a very different atmosphere in its new episodes than the story told in the Night Country season. Lopez, who interviewed Hollywood Reporter, confirmed that the new season of the HBO series will not be very different from what fans expect, but will come with a much darker and more twisted story than previous seasons.

“I can’t wait for everyone to see it because it’s so different and exciting.” Lopez, who increased the expectations for the new season even more, said that she started the script writing process in June and that this process is still ongoing. Confirming that the new season will focus on two female characters, just like in Night Country, the name said, “There are different characters, a different setting and a different story.” he said, increasing the excitement even more before the new season.
As is known, True Detective: Night Country, which was released in January, was greatly appreciated by the audience. In fact, the season finale of the series managed to reach a record of 3.2 million views on HBO. In addition, with 12.7 million views on the Max platform, this season was recorded as the most watched season in the history of True Detective.
